Key Ceremony Checklist — Item 9 (Corveline Imaging)

Before rotating the cache-signing key, confirm the memory leak in the Corveline image cache (tile eviction never frees GPU buffers) has been patched on all ceremony hosts; an OOM mid-ceremony would invalidate the quorum. Verify heap stays flat for ten minutes under the soak script. Once stable, the ceremony coordinator unlocks the HSM enclosure using the passphrase below.

unlock words, fawig-bagef: olidor-holir-istox-holath-tamys-quenion-giliel

**Q: How do I access the Brindlewood partner SFTP drop?**

New hires at Fennimore Logistics should first request the drop role from their team lead, then verify the host fingerprint against the onboarding wiki before connecting. Files from Brindlewood arrive nightly and must not be renamed. If the service account is ever locked out, recovery requires the passphrase held by the integrations team, shown below.

recovery phrase for yajop-tagef: quenael-zoriel-aldael-quenax-druion

# Break-Glass Access: Consent Banner Rollout

The Pellwick consent banner rollout is gated behind the Tarnish flag service. If the flag service is unreachable during the rollout window, the release manager may invoke break-glass access to force the banner config directly. Log the action in the rollout journal and notify compliance within one hour. To open the break-glass credential locker, enter the recovery passphrase shown on the following line.

strongbox words: druvan-lamys-eliius-jorax-istox-soreth-ulays-gilix-ralix-oliiel-norwyn-casvan-praius